Before diving into the specifics of the best systems available, it's important to understand why installing a solar water heater can be an ideal solution for rental properties.
Energy costs are one of the highest ongoing expenses for rental property owners, especially when it comes to heating water for showers, washing, and laundry. Solar water heaters use the sun's energy, which is free and renewable , to provide hot water. This can result in significant savings on utility bills, especially in sunny climates where solar energy is abundant.
Installing a solar water heating system is a smart move for property owners looking to make their rental properties more attractive to prospective tenants. Sustainable living is becoming increasingly popular, and tenants are often willing to pay higher rent or choose properties that offer green features.
Solar water heating systems are generally low-maintenance. Unlike traditional water heating systems that often require frequent repairs or maintenance, solar systems are built to last with minimal upkeep.
When selecting a solar water heater for a rental property, there are several key factors that landlords should take into account to ensure the system is efficient, cost-effective, and capable of meeting tenants' needs.
The size of the solar water heater system depends largely on the size of the rental property and the number of tenants who will use hot water. A system that is too small may not meet the demand, while an oversized system may be unnecessary and more expensive.
Actionable Tip : Calculate the hot water demand for your rental property based on the number of bathrooms, appliances, and expected occupancy. This will help you choose a system with the correct capacity.
The effectiveness of a solar water heater largely depends on the local climate. In regions with abundant sunlight, solar water heaters perform optimally. However, in colder or cloudy climates, the efficiency of the system can be impacted.
Actionable Tip : Research the typical weather conditions in your area to determine whether evacuated tube collectors or flat-plate collectors will be more effective for your rental property.
While the initial cost of installing a solar water heater can be higher than traditional systems, it's important to consider the long-term savings on utility bills and maintenance costs. In many cases, the return on investment (ROI) can be achieved within 5-10 years.
Actionable Tip : Investigate available financial incentives or rebates in your region to reduce the upfront installation costs and improve your ROI.
The installation process for a solar water heating system can be complex, and it's essential to hire a certified professional to ensure that the system is installed correctly. Additionally, although solar water heaters are low-maintenance, it's still important to consider the ease of service and maintenance.
Actionable Tip : Choose a turnkey solution that includes both installation and long-term service agreements, so you can rest assured that the system will continue to operate efficiently.
